@@ -391,15 +391,28 @@ const std::size_t CACHE_PAGE_SIZE = 4096;
void ArmNce::ClearInstructionCache() {
#ifdef __aarch64__
// Ensure all previous memory operations complete
// Use IC IALLU to actually invalidate L1 instruction cache
asm volatile("dsb ish\n"
"ic iallu\n"
"dsb ish\n"
"isb" ::: "memory");
#endif
}
void ArmNce::InvalidateCacheRange(u64 addr, std::size_t size) {
this->ClearInstructionCache();
#ifdef ARCHITECTURE_arm64
// Invalidate instruction cache for specific range instead of full flush
constexpr u64 cache_line_size = 64;
const u64 aligned_addr = addr & ~(cache_line_size - 1);
const u64 end_addr = (addr + size + cache_line_size - 1) & ~(cache_line_size - 1);
asm volatile("dsb ish" ::: "memory");
for (u64 i = aligned_addr; i < end_addr; i += cache_line_size) {
asm volatile("ic ivau, %0" :: "r"(i) : "memory");
}
asm volatile("dsb ish\n"
"isb" ::: "memory");
#endif
}
